| Background: The rise level of Fibrinogen is one of the independency factors of ischemic coronary and cerebrovascular disease. Most researchs showed that the level of fibrinogen is depended on the genotype, especiallyβ-148C/T. The TCM Syndrom Type is assosiated with gene polymorphism. Because there is not any research about the substance of TCM syndrom, fibrinogen would be the entrance to study the relationship between TCM syndrom type with ischemic cerebrovascular disease and beta-148C/T gene polymorphism. AIM: To study the relationship between TCM syndrom type with ischemic cerebrovascular disease and beta-148C/T gene polymorphisms and fibrinogen amoung Han people in Guangdong Province, to investigate the relationship between allele frequencies and gravity who suffer from ischemic stroke, to find out the substance of TCM syndrom, in order to find out a better program to prevent from stroke and a better treatment, also a better forecast. Method: The genotype was determined by polymerase chain reaction and restriction fragment length polymorphis (PCR-RELP) in 55 health control and in 55 patients with ischemic stroke. To assess the level of fibrinogen, TCH, TG, PLT, the TCM syndrom who suffer from ischemic stroke. The allele frequencies and gravity were determined by GCS and NIHSS table. Result: 1. The distribution ofβ-148C/T gene polymorphism was in accordance with the Hardy-Weinberg equilibrium (X2=0.071, P>0.5). For the distribution ofβ-148C/T gene polymorphism, TT type is the superior one in the Han people of Guangdong province(46.3%). There are ethnic differences in gene polymorphism comparing with control group and patient group(P<0.05). C allele is the superior one in the control group when the superior one in patient group. is T allele(P<0.05). Compare with other provinces in our country and other countries, it indicated that ethnic background appeared to influence beta-148C/T gene polymorphism, too. 2. The beta-148C/T gene polymorphism should be correlated to Fg level. The Fg level of TT type is higher, for the patient group, the difference was augmented. 3. There are ethin differences in genotypes and allele frequencies between the patient group and the control group(P<0.05). There is no differences in condition and progmosis who suffering from stroke(P>0.5). 4.
